Friday night’s 96-61 exhibition victory over Winston-Salem State came at a cost for the UNC men’s basketball team, as it was revealed Saturday that a right ankle sprain suffered by senior guard Brandon Robinson will keep him out indefinitely.

Robinson played just five minutes on Friday before suffering the injury, but scored eight points in that time–a three-pointer and five made free throws.

X-rays showed that there is no fracture, however there is yet to be an established timetable for Robinson’s return.
